Rand Paul was on Fox News this morning arguing that, in the wake of the raids on Cohen, that Mueller has abused his authority and this is exactly why we should never appoint special counsels:

Paul wants to know what this has to do with Russia? He says he thought that Mueller was charged with investigating Russian collusion.
He also suggests that even though another prosecutor commissioned the raids, it came at the behest of Mueller and suggests to him this is no longer about Russian collusion.
There’s more, including him admitting that he wasn’t necessarily consistent back in the 90s when Ken Starr was a special prosecutor…
